Two injured in blast at army depot in J&K

Srinagar, Jan 16 : Two labourers were injured in an explosion inside an army field ammunition depot in Jammu and Kashmir’s Anantnag district on Tuesday, police said. Police sources said two injured in the explosion at the Khundroo field ammunition depot were taken to hospital. “The cause of explosion is being ascertained,” a police source said. […]

Police post attacked in J&K, no casualties

Srinagar, Jan 12 : Militants attacked a police post in Jammu and Kashmir’s Shopian district on Friday evening but no casualties were reported, police said. “Militants fired at Keegam police post. The fire was retaliated by the policemen posted there. Exchange of fire continued for some minutes after which the militants escaped,” a police officer said. […]
